If your car consumes petrol at 32mpg and petrol prices are 96.9p you are looking to spend £140. So if we say 1 gallon equals 4.55 litres we divide the mpg by 4.5 to get miles per litre which is 7 miles to a litre. So divide the 1000 mile trip by miles per litre which is 7 to give you a figure of 143 litres. Times the price at the pumps (0.969p) by litres (143)and you get one unhappy bunny or £139!

I've found the official definitions of the two and they are:

"Urban cycle
The urban test cycle is carried out in a laboratory at an ambient temperature of 20°C to 30°C on a rolling road from a cold start, i.e. the engine has not run for several hours. The cycle consists of a series of accelerations, steady speeds, decelerations and idling. Maximum speed is 31 mph (50 km/h), average speed 12 mph (19 km/h) and the distance covered is 2.5 miles (4 km).

Extra-urban cycle
This cycle is conducted immediately following the urban cycle and consists of roughly half steady-speed driving and the remainder accelerations, decelerations, and some idling. Maximum speed is 75 mph (120 km/h), average speed is 39 mph (63 km/h) and the distance covered is 4.3 miles (7 km)."
